Diddy Taking On Cancel Culture By Having Travis Scott And Morgan Wallen Perform At BBMAs : ‘I’m Uncanceling The Canceled’

Diddy is making it his mission to take on cancel culture. 

While speaking with Billboard, the mogul said that he is why Travis Scott and Morgan Wallen are performing at the 2022 Billboard Music Awards on Sunday. 

​​”I’m uncanceling the canceled,” Diddy, who is producing and hosting the award show, said. 

He added, “That’s breaking news because people haven’t been about uncanceling. But canceling is a trend that needs to stop.”

Scott faced heavy backlash after ten people died and hundreds more were injured during his Astroworld Festival in November. Scott has been accused of continuing the show despite the crowd surges happening in the crowd. The “Sicko Mode” singer just recently began performing publicly again. Diddy insisted that Scott perform at the awards. 

“I said, ‘My brother Travis Scott has to perform,'” he said.

As for Wallen, he was “canceled” after he was recorded using the n-word in February of last year. As a result, the country singer was removed from several award shows following the backlash he received. He was also dropped by his management company, banned by radio stations, and suspended from his label. He has since apologized, saying he was “embarrassed” and sorry” for using the racial slur.

“My brother Travis Scott has to perform. Travis went through a tragedy; Morgan [hurled the n-word] while talking to his boy,” Diddy said of Scott and Wallen. “People make mistakes. Now we’re moving on with love and respect for everybody that was hurt or affected. It’s time to forgive.”
